Navigating Your Visit
If you choose to use their services, it would be prudent to take a cautious and proactive approach.
- Start with Minor Services: Consider trying them out for a routine oil change or a basic check-up before committing to a more complex and expensive job like an engine repair.
- Communicate Clearly: Explain the issue with your vehicle in detail. Ask questions about the diagnostic process, the proposed solution, and the parts that will be used.
- Request a Detailed Estimate: Before authorizing any work, insist on a written or clearly communicated estimate of the costs, including parts and labor. This can prevent disputes over the final bill.
- Inspect the Work: After the service is complete, thoroughly inspect your vehicle before leaving the premises. Check that the original issue has been resolved and that no new problems have appeared.
